# $NetBSD: Makefile,v 1.9 2022/01/04 20:53:34 wiz Exp $ PKGREVISION= 2 .include "../../devel/py-angr/version.mk" DISTNAME= pyvex-${ANGR_VERSION} PKGNAME= ${PYPKGPREFIX}-${EGG_NAME} CATEGORIES= devel MASTER_SITES= ${MASTER_SITE_GITHUB:=angr/} GITHUB_PROJECT= pyvex GITHUB_TAG= v${ANGR_VERSION} MAINTAINER= khorben@defora.org HOMEPAGE= https://github.com/angr/pyvex/ COMMENT= Python bindings for Valgrind's VEX IR LICENSE= 2-clause-bsd USE_TOOLS+= gmake DEPENDS+= ${PYPKGPREFIX}-ailment>=${ANGR_VERSION}:../../devel/py-ailment DEPENDS+= ${PYPKGPREFIX}-archinfo>=${ANGR_VERSION}:../../devel/py-archinfo DEPENDS+= ${PYPKGPREFIX}-bitstring-[0-9]*:../../devel/py-bitstring DEPENDS+= ${PYPKGPREFIX}-cffi>=1.0.3:../../devel/py-cffi DEPENDS+= ${PYPKGPREFIX}-cparser-[0-9]*:../../devel/py-cparser DEPENDS+= ${PYPKGPREFIX}-future-[0-9]*:../../devel/py-future PYTHON_VERSIONS_INCOMPATIBLE= 27 TEST_DEPENDS+= ${PYPKGPREFIX}-angr>=${ANGR_VERSION}:../../devel/py-angr TEST_DEPENDS+= ${PYPKGPREFIX}-test-[0-9]*:../../devel/py-test do-test: ${RUN} cd ${WRKSRC} && \ ${SETENV} ${TEST_ENV} \ pytest-${PYVERSSUFFIX} .include "vex-inplace.mk" .include "../../devel/libffi/buildlink3.mk" .include "../../lang/python/egg.mk" .include "../../mk/bsd.pkg.mk"